In this documentary we dive into the depths of the seas in Dauin, Philippines, to take a look at the amazing biodiversity found in mucky habitats. Great video! at 42:20 you say that the Favorinus sp. nudibranch is laying the ribbon of eggs. However, it is actually eating them! Favorinus sp. specialize in eating gastropod eggs of all sorts, especially those of other nudibranchs and sacoglossans.
